- 博客(156)
- 收藏
- 关注
原创 LotteryArray.java
public class LotteryArray{ public static void main(String[] args) { final int NMAX=10; int[][]odds=new int[NMAX+1][]; for(int n=0;n odds[n]=new int[n+1]; for(int n=0;n for(in
2008-06-17 09:44:00 761
原创 CompoundInterest.java
public class CompoundInterest{ public static void main(String[]args) { final int STARTRATE=10; final int NRATES=6; final int NYEARS=10; double[]interestRate=new double[NRATES]; for(i
2008-06-16 14:37:00 635
原创 LotteryDrawing.java
import java.util.*; public class LotteryDrawing{ public static void main(String[]args) { Scanner in=new Scanner(System.in); System.out.print("How many numbers do you need to draw?"); int k
2008-06-11 10:20:00 1011
原创 BigIntegerTest.java
import java.math.*;import java.util.*; public class BigIntegerTest{ Scanner in=new Scanner(System.in); System.out.pritn("How many numbers do you can draw?"); int k=in.nextInt(); System.out.print
2008-06-06 20:20:00 922 2
原创 LotteryOdds.java
import java.util.*; public class LotteryOdds{ public static void main(String[]args) { Scanner in=new Scanner(System.in); System.out.print("How many numbers do you need to draw?"); int n=in
2008-06-05 19:29:00 1368
原创 Retirement2.java
import java.util.*; public class Retirement2{ public static void main(String[]args) { Scanner in=new Scanner(System.in); System.out.print("How much money will you contribute every year?");
2008-06-04 17:34:00 410
原创 Retirement.java
import java.util.*; public class Retirement{ public static void main(String[] args){ Scanner in=new Scanner(System.in); System.out.print("How much money do you need to retire?"); double goa
2008-06-04 11:30:00 553
原创 InputTest.java
import java.util.*; public class InputTest{ public static void main(String[]args){ Scanner in=new Scanner(System.in); System.out.print("What is your name? "); String name=in.nextLine();
2008-06-01 21:13:00 544
原创 FirstSample.java
public class FirstSample{ public static void main(String[]args){ System.out.println("We will not use hello World"); }}
2008-05-31 15:35:00 512
原创 Welcome.java
public class Welcome{ public static void main(String[] args){ String[] greeting=new String[3]; greeting[0]="Welcome to Core Java"; greeting[1]="by Cay Horstman"; greeting[2]="ana Gary Cor
2008-05-30 21:41:00 455
原创 Welcome.java
public class Welcome{ public static void main(String[] args){ String[] greeting=new String[3]; greeting[0]="Welcome to Core Java"; greeting[1]="by Cay Horstman"; greeting[2]="ana Gary Cor
2008-05-30 21:40:00 486
原创 Point2DDemo2.java
import onlyfun.caterpillar.Point2D; public class Point2DDemo2{ public static void main(String[] args){ Point2D p1=new Point2D(10,20); System.out.printf("p1:(x,y)=(%d,%d)%n",p1.getX(),p1.getY(
2008-05-29 19:59:00 499
原创 Point2DDemo.java
public class PointDemo{ public static void main(String[] args){ onlyfun.caterpillar.Point2D p1=new onlyfun.caterpillar.Point2D(10,20); System.out.println("p1:(x,y)=(%d,%d)%n",p1.getX(),p1.getY
2008-05-28 21:03:00 515
原创 Point2D.java
package onlyfun.caterpillar; public class Point2D{ private int x; private int y; public Point2D{ } public Point2D(int x,int y){ this.x=x; this.y=y; } public int getX(){return x;} publ
2008-05-28 20:42:00 1068
原创 PackageDemo.java
package onlyfun.caterpillar; public class PackageDemo{ public static void main(String[]args){ System.out.println("Hello! World!"); }}
2008-05-28 19:13:00 725
原创 AnonymousClassDemo.java
public class AnonymousClassDemo{ public static void main(String[] args){ Object obj=new Object(){ public String toString(){ return"匿名类对象";
2008-05-27 21:57:00 401
原创 PointShow.java
public class PointShow{ public static void main(String[]args){ PointDemo demo=new PointDemo(5); demo.showPoints(); }}
2008-05-27 21:21:00 434
原创 PointDemo.java
public class PointDemo{ private class Point{ private int x,y; public Point(){ } public void setPoint(int x,int y){ this.x=x; this.y=y; } public int getX(){return x;}
2008-05-27 21:14:00 584
原创 RequestDemo.java
public class RequestDemo{ public static void main(String[] args){ for(int i=0;i int n=(int)(Math.random()*10)%2; switch(n){ case 0: doRequest(new HelloRequst("良葛格"));
2008-05-27 19:37:00 581
原创 WelcomeRequest.java
public class WelcomeRequest implements IRequest{ private String place; public WelcomeRequest(String place){ this.place=place; } public void execute(){ System.out.printf("欢迎来到 %s!%n",place)
2008-05-26 22:01:00 464
原创 HelloRequest.java
public class HelloRequest implements IRequst{ private String name; public HelloRequst(String name){ this.name=name; } public void excute(){ System.out.printf("哈罗%s! %n",name); }}
2008-05-26 20:53:00 512
原创 TextModeGame.java
import java.util.Scanner; public class TextModeGame extends AbstractGuessGame{ private Scanner scanner; public TextModeGame(){ scanner=new Scanner(System.in); } protected void showMessage(Str
2008-05-26 19:28:00 382
原创 AbstractGuessGame.java
public abstract class AbstractGuessGame{ private int number; public void setNumber(int number){ this.number=number; } public void start(){ showMessage("欢迎"); int guess=0; do{ gu
2008-05-25 20:58:00 388
原创 CircleDemo.java
public class CircleDemo{ public static void main(String[] args){ renderCircle(new ConcreteCircle(3.33)); renderCircle(new HollowCircle(10.2)); } public static void renderCircle(AbstractCircl
2008-05-25 19:57:00 439
原创 HollowCircle.java
public class HollowCircle extends AdstractCircle{ public HollowCircle(double radius){ this.radius=radius; } public void render(){ System.out.printf("画一个半径%f 的空心圆/n",getRadius()); }}
2008-05-25 19:42:00 386
原创 ConcreteCircle.java
public class ConcreteCircle extends AbstractCircle{ public ConcreteCircle(){ public ConcreteCircle(double radius){ this.radius=radius; } public void render(){ System.out.printf("画一个半径%d的空心
2008-05-25 19:31:00 110
原创 AbstractCircle.java
public abstract class AbstractCircle{ protected double radius; public void setRadius(int radius){this.radius=radius;} public double getRadius(){return radius;} public abstract void render();}
2008-05-25 19:18:00 286
原创 CloneDemo.java
public class CloneDemo{ public static void main(String[] args)throws CloneNotSupportedException{ Table table=new Table(); table.setCenter(new Point(2,3)); Point orrginalCenter=table.getCente
2008-05-25 09:24:00 424
原创 Table.java
public class Table implements Cloneable{ private Point center; public void setCenter; public Point getCenter(){ return center; } public Object clone()throws CloneNotSuppor
2008-05-24 16:31:00 307
原创 Point.java
public class Point implement Cloneable{ private int x; private int y; public Point(){} public Point(int x,int y){ this.x=x; this.y=y; } public void setX(int x){this.x=x;} public void se
2008-05-24 16:13:00 957
原创 Cat.java
import java.util.Date; public class Cat{ private String name; private Date birthday; public Cat(){ } public void setName(String name){this.name=name;} public String getName(){return name;} p
2008-05-24 14:41:00 547
原创 ToStringDemo.java
public class ToStringDemo{ public static void main(String[]args){ StringBuilder builder=new StringBuilder(); for(int i=0;i Builder.append(i); System.out.println(builder.toString());
2008-05-24 10:50:00 269
原创 SimpleCollectionDemo.java
public class SimpleCollectionDemo{ public static void main(String[] args){ SimpleCollection simpleCollection=new SimpleCollection(); simpleCollection.add(new Foo1("一号 Foo1")); simpleCollect
2008-05-23 21:27:00 529
原创 Foo2.java
public class Foo2{ private String name; public Foo2(Sring name){ this.name=name; } public void showName(){ System.out.println("Foo2 名称: "+name); }
2008-05-23 21:12:00 398
原创 Foo1.java
public class Foo1{ private String name; public Foo1(String name){ this.name=name; } public void showName(){ System.out.println("Foo1名称: "+name); }}
2008-05-23 20:34:00 460
原创 SimpleCollection.java
public class SimpleCollection{ private Object[] objArr; private int index=0; public SimpleCollection(){ objArr=new object[10]; } public SimpleCollection(int capacity){ objArr=new Object[c
2008-05-23 20:28:00 577
原创 TestVarargs.java
public class TestVarargs{ public static void main(String[] args){ int sum=0; sum=MathTool.sum(1,2); System.out.println("1+2= "+sum); sum=MathTool.sum(1,2,3); System.out.println("1+2+
2008-05-21 21:20:00 297
原创 MathTool.java
public class MathTool{ public static void sum(int... nums){ int sum=0; for(int num:nums){ sum+=num; } return sum; }}
2008-05-21 21:12:00 534
原创 OverloadTest.java
public class OverloadTest{ public static void main(String[]args){ someMethod(1); } public static void someMethod(int i){ System.out.println("int版本被调用"); } public static void someMethod(In
2008-05-21 20:55:00 481
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人